Test results are often key evidence in DUI cases. However, they are not immune to mistakes or errors, often due to:

  • Improper device calibration: Breathalyzer devices must be regularly calibrated to ensure accuracy. Failure to maintain these devices can result in inaccurate readings.
  • Operator error: Law enforcement officers may fail to follow proper procedures when administering the test, calling the results into question.
  • Medical conditions: Health issues like diabetes or GERD (gastroesophageal reflux disease) can produce false positives, unfairly suggesting impairment.
  • Environmental factors: Substances like mouthwash, alcohol-based products, or nearby chemicals can interfere with the test and distort the reading.
  • Residual alcohol: Alcohol remaining in the mouth from recent consumption or dental work can skew results.

A Santa Rosa DUI breath test lawyer identifies and challenges such inaccuracies. A strong legal defense can question improper procedures and highlight flaws in the evidence, potentially diminishing its impact in court.

When Dealing with Implied Consent Refusal Penalties

California’s implied consent laws require drivers to undergo chemical testing after a lawful arrest. Refusing to comply can result in serious penalties, whether or not you are ultimately convicted of a DUI. Here’s why having a lawyer is essential in such cases:

  • Automatic license suspension: Refusal to submit to a breath or blood test typically triggers an automatic license suspension, even before your court date.
  • Enhanced criminal penalties: Refusal charges often lead to additional fines or extended jail time, especially for repeat offenders.

To Contest Illegal or Unjustified Stops

Traffic stops are the foundation of any DUI case. However, law enforcement must

follow specific legal standards when initiating a stop. Unlawful detentions can lead to evidence being suppressed. Common issues include:

  • Lack of reasonable suspicion: Officers must have a valid reason to pull you over, such as erratic driving. Stops based on vague or unjustified claims may not hold up in court.
  • Pretextual stops: Traffic stops with unlawful motives, such as profiling, can be challenged in a legal defense strategy.
  • Procedural errors during the stop: If officers fail to follow protocol, such as not informing you of your rights, it could weaken the prosecution’s case.

When Facing DUI Charges with Aggravating Factors

Certain circumstances elevate a standard DUI case to more serious charges. These aggravating factors make the need for a lawyer even more pressing. Examples include:

  • High blood alcohol concentration (BAC): A BAC far above the legal limit often leads to harsher penalties, including extended jail time.
  • Accidents or injuries: DUI cases involving collisions, property damage, or injuries can result in felony charges and significant legal consequences.
  • Minor passengers: Driving under the influence with a child in the car adds further criminal charges, including child endangerment.
  • Prior felony conduct: Previous felony convictions can exacerbate sentencing, resulting in longer-term consequences.

Challenging Procedural Errors

Title 17 of the California Code of Regulations details the procedures for administering Breathalyzer tests. Test results may be inadmissible in your case when these rules are violated. We investigate for procedural mishaps, such as:

  • Failure to observe observation periods: If a 15-minute observation period is not honored before the test, results could be compromised.
  • Poorly maintained devices: Equipment that hasn’t been regularly calibrated or serviced is prone to delivering inaccurate results.
  • Untrained operators: Administering a test requires proper training; if an untrained officer conducted yours, the validity of the test may be questioned.
  • Improper handling of test samples: Mistakes in collecting, storing, or analyzing chemical test samples may impact their reliability.

When these errors are found, our attorneys push to exclude the potentially flawed evidence against you.

Representing You in DMV Hearings

Following a DUI arrest, an administrative process begins with the California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) regarding your license. This is separate from the criminal proceedings but equally significant. Key aspects of the DMV hearing process we handle include:

  • Meeting the 10-day deadline: You have just 10 days from the date of your arrest to request a DMV hearing. Missing this deadline can result in automatic license suspension.
  • Challenging license suspension: We present evidence and arguments to contest the suspension, such as procedural errors or inaccuracies in the test results.
  • Defending refusal cases: If you chose not to submit to a chemical test post-arrest, we dissect the circumstances surrounding the refusal to challenge automatic penalties.

Santa Rosa DUI Breath Test Lawyer FAQs

Can a health condition help my DUI case involving a breath test?

Certain health conditions can influence test results and may be used to challenge their accuracy. Conditions like acid reflux, diabetes, or asthma could explain false-positive readings, allowing us to question the validity of the evidence in your case.

Will a DUI arrest for failing a breathalyzer test automatically lead to conviction?

A DUI arrest does not guarantee a conviction, even if you failed a breathalyzer test. The results can be contested based on improper procedures, calibration errors, or other factors that cast doubt on their reliability. Taking prompt legal action is key to building a defense.

What happens if I don't fight the results of the test?

If results go uncontested, they may become the primary evidence used against you in court. This can result in harsher penalties such as license suspension, fines, or even jail time. Challenging these results gives us a chance to weaken the prosecution's case.

Can I have my record expunged if convicted of a DUI due to a Breathalyzer test?

California allows certain DUI convictions to be expunged if specific conditions are met, such as completing probation. Expungement won’t erase the conviction entirely but can help minimize its impact on your future opportunities. We can guide you through this process.
